Jouni Högander
a045246b68 drm/i915/display: Write PHY_CMN1_CONTROL only when using AUXLess ALPM
We are seeing "dmesg-warn/abort - *ERROR* PHY * failed after 3 retries"
since we started configuring LFPS sending. According to Bspec Configuring
LFPS sending is needed only when using AUXLess ALPM. This patch avoids
these failures by configuring LFPS sending only when using AUXLess ALPM.

Eeli Haapalainen
2becafc319 drm/amdgpu/gfx8: reset compute ring wptr on the GPU on resume
Commit 42cdf6f687 ("drm/amdgpu/gfx8: always restore kcq MQDs") made the
ring pointer always to be reset on resume from suspend. This caused compute
rings to fail since the reset was done without also resetting it for the
firmware. Reset wptr on the GPU to avoid a disconnect between the driver
and firmware wptr.

Alex Deucher
ec8fbb44b5 drm/amdgpu: make compute timeouts consistent
For kernel compute queues, align the timeout with
other kernel queues (10 sec).  This had previously
been set higher for OpenCL when it used kernel
queues, but now OpenCL uses KFD user queues which
don't have a timeout limitation. This also aligns
with SR-IOV which already used a shorter timeout.

Additionally the longer timeout negatively impacts
the user experience with kernel queues for interactive
applications.
